When Your Church Disappoints You
Recently someone commented, “Church causes more problems than it solves.”

It’s not a new notion. Churches have had issues since they were established more than two thousand years ago. Many of Paul’s letters specifically address some dysfunctional church activity.
The basic problem with church is it consists of people, and we tend to be fairly messed up. Church would be a great place if it weren’t for all those people.
I’ll bet Jesus had a similar thought. This world would be a cool place if it weren’t for all these messed-up people.
